Named the #1 course in Rhode Island with public access by Golfweek in 2004. You'll enjoy sweeping views of The Sakonnet Passage, Atlantic Ocean, and Narragansett Bay. Being so close to the water gives the course a links-style design as well as introducing winds which change from day to day. Relatively open fairways and large greens make this course a pleasure for all golfing levels.
$$ (Moderately Priced)Golf Course Statistics: 7,244 yards, par 72, slope 138 - designed by Arthur Hills (2003). This is a public course.
